3. Fingernails and toenails are made primarily of:

Correct answer: B

Rationale: The correct answer is B: Keratin. Fingernails and toenails are primarily made of a tough protein called keratin. Keratin is a fibrous structural protein that also makes up hair and the outer layer of skin. Collagen, as mentioned in option A, is found in the dermis of the skin and is responsible for providing strength and elasticity to the skin. Melanin, as in option C, is a pigment that gives color to the skin, hair, and eyes, but it does not contribute to the structure of nails. Sebum, as in option D, is an oily substance produced by the sebaceous glands in the skin to moisturize and protect the skin, but it is not a component of nails.

5. Which of the following factors would increase the solubility of a gas in a liquid?

Correct answer: b

Rationale: Henry's law states that the solubility of a gas in a liquid is directly proportional to the pressure of the gas above the liquid. The other choices would typically decrease solubility.
